Operations Director – Essex
Up to £100,000 + Package
My client are an established construction contractor who are currently recruiting for an Operations Director to head up their Fire Safety division across London & South East.
Role
Within this role, you will work along side a Commercial Director ensuring P&L, budgets and deadlines are met. You would be responsible for ensuring the level of service and quality is to the highest standard as well as cost control, creating CPP & programming of works and budgeting. Your direct team will include contract managers, supervisors & office staff. You will report directly in to the Managing director who will support you in making the contracts are a success.
Candidate
The ideal candidate will have extensive building knowledge and experience managing passive fire safety works (fire door installation & fire stopping works). Experience managing multiple site teams, strategically planning projects and an ability to problem solve in complex situations. A good knowledge of up to date legislations and strong organisational skills is also desired.
Having an ability to create a strong working environment, where everyone is working as a team to achieve targets and goals on the contract, as well as being able to build strong relationships with the client and your team members.
